Who is eligible to use the community transport
service?
This depends on the operator but generally it is for people who
are unable to use conventional public transport. Membership or
registration is required for most schemes.
Can I use my Diamond Travelcard bus pass on community
transport?
Bus pass holders are entitled to a 50% discount on some local
journeys. Currently only dial-a-ride passengers with Weston and
District Community Transport can use their passes. Acceptance by
other community transport schemes is under review.
How much will it cost?
Fares are generally set based on the length of the journey and
are agreed with the operator in advance. A local dial-a-ride or
shopping trip is generally comparable with a local bus fare.

Can I travel with my wheelchair or walking
aid?
This depends on the operator but most dial-a-ride and shopping
trips are fully accessible and designed to cater for wheelchairs
and other equipment.
